Rotating Border Shine
A gradient border rotates continuously around the button. Add any number of gradient color stops via the repeater and set the rotation duration in seconds.
Background & Border Width
Set the button's inner background color and the border width that frames the rotating gradient shine, controlling how thick the glowing border strip appears.
Typography & Dimensions
Set font, weight, and color for the button label, plus min-width, padding, and border radius to shape the button frame the gradient border rotates around.
Border Gradient Colors
Add colors via the border gradient repeater to build the rotating shine spectrum. Each color stop contributes to the gradient that sweeps around the button edge.
Pointer-following Glow
A radial glow follows the cursor position over the button surface. Set glow start and end colors to create a spotlight gradient that moves with the pointer.

WML Elements Pro is a premium widget library for Bricks Builder, adding 100+ animated, interactive, and design-forward elements directly into your Bricks editor. From kinetic text effects and scroll-driven animations to interactive galleries, pricing tables, and fullscreen navigation, every widget is built specifically for Bricks with full panel controls and no custom code required.
The only requirement is an active installation of Bricks Builder. WML Elements Pro installs as a standard WordPress plugin and registers all widgets automatically inside your Bricks editor. No extra page builders, JavaScript libraries, or third-party accounts are needed.
No. Each widget only loads the assets it needs scripts and styles are enqueued per widget, not globally. Widgets that aren't used on a page add zero overhead. The library is also built with performance in mind, using native browser APIs and lightweight CSS animations wherever possible.
